Now, I've just started a diet (again) and one of my goals is to add more fiber. With only 50 calories, 0g fat and 5g of fiber per cup, this definitely fit the bill. I'm not a fan of aspartame because of the after taste, but I was willing to try it, since it was "aspartame and other sweeteners".
Fiber One is available in a variety of flavors including, Strawberry, Peach, Vanilla and Key Lime Pie. I really wanted to try the Peach (my favorite), but the grocer was out of it so I picked up the Strawberry. I have to say that this is probably one of the best "diet" yogurts that I have tasted. It did have an aftertaste, but it wasn't strong, and didn't bother me. It was very smooth and creamy with large chunks of strawberry. My kids even liked it, and they usually only go for yogurt with cartoon characters on the carton. It's even Hungry Girl approved (Best-selling author and food expert Lisa Lillien).
One downfall is that it's the same price as the regular Yoplait yogurt in the bigger 32 oz. container that I usually buy. And since there is only a total of 16 oz. in the Fiber One 4ct. package, it's obviously not as cost effective. But these are great to take on the go and pack in lunches, so I'm keeping my eye out for the coupons that regularly float around.
